In context — Deuteronomy 27:1
Moses and the elders of Israel commanded the people saying Keep the whole commandment that I command you today
About this coordinate
Deuteronomy 27:1:9 is a BCV:P reference — Book · Chapter · Verse · Word Position. It addresses word 9 of Deuteronomy 27:1, so the Hebrew word אֲשֶׁ֧ר (asher) can be cited, linked and studied at exactly this position rather than somewhere in the verse. In the Biblical Knowledge Coordinate System the same position is written Deut.27.1.W9, which extends further down to each syllable (Deut.27.1.W9.S1) and character.
